﻿:root{color-scheme:light dark;--ff-base: "Seravek", "Gill Sans Nova", "Ubuntu", "Calibri", "source-sans-pro", sans-serif;--ff-accent: "ui-rounded", "Hiragino Maru Gothic ProN", "Quicksand", "Comfortaa", "Manjari", "Arial Rounded MT", "Arial Rounded MT Bold", "Calibri", "source-sans-pro", sans-serif;--content-max-width: 1200px;--ds-½-1: clamp(0.5rem, 0.19rem + 0.93vw, 1rem);--ds-½-2: clamp(0.5rem, -0.44rem + 2.79vw, 2rem);--ds-1-2: clamp(1rem, 0.37rem + 1.86vw, 2rem);--ds-2-3: clamp(2rem, 1.37rem + 1.86vw, 3rem);--ds-1-5: clamp(1rem, -1.51rem + 7.44vw, 5rem);--ds-3-5: clamp(3rem, 1.74rem + 3.72vw, 5rem);--clr-primary-500: hsl(125, 71%, 23%);--clr-primary-900: hsl(125, 63%, 92%);--clr-valid: green;--clr-warning: orange;--clr-invalid: firebrick;--black: hsl(0 0% 0%);--grey-200: hsl(0 0% 20%);--grey-300: hsl(0 0% 30%);--grey-500: hsl(0 0% 50%);--grey-700: hsl(0 0% 70%);--grey-900: hsl(0, 0%, 90%);--white: hsl(0 0% 100%);--box-shadow: 0 10px 15px -3px hsla(0, 0%, 0%, 0.1), 0 4px 6px -4px hsla(0, 0%, 0%, 0.1);--text-shadow: 2px 2px 5px var(--grey-300) ;--fs-200: .8rem;--fs-300: .9rem;--fs-400: 1rem;--fs-450: clamp(1.05rem, 1.02rem + 0.09vw, 1.1rem);--fs-500: clamp(1.13rem, 1.05rem + 0.23vw, 1.25rem);--fs-600: clamp(1.27rem, 1.08rem + 0.55vw, 1.56rem);--fs-700: clamp(1.42rem, 1.09rem + 0.98vw, 1.95rem);--fs-800: clamp(1.60rem, 1.07rem + 1.56vw, 2.44rem);--fs-900: clamp(1.80rem, 1.02rem + 2.33vw, 3.05rem);--fs-1000: clamp(2.38rem, 1.35rem + 3.02vw, 4rem)}*,*::after,*::before{margin:0;box-sizing:border-box;font-size:inherit}html{color-scheme:dark light}:has(:target){scroll-behavior:smooth;scroll-padding-top:10em}body{font-family:var(--ff-base);color:var(--grey-200);font-size:var(--fs-400);line-height:1.5;background-color:var(--white)}h1,h2,h3,h4,h5,h6{font-family:var(--ff-accent);line-height:1.1;text-wrap:balance;letter-spacing:-0.02em}h1{font-size:var(--fs-900)}h2{font-size:var(--fs-800);--flow-space: 1.5em}h3{font-size:var(--fs-700)}h4{font-size:var(--fs-600)}h5{font-size:var(--fs-500)}h6{font-size:var(--fs-450)}p{--flow-space: .5em;text-wrap:pretty}a{transition:all .2s;color:var(--clr-primary-500)}a:hover{color:var(--clr-primary-500)}img,picture,svg,video,iframe{display:block;max-width:100%}img{font-style:italic;height:auto}ul,ol{padding-left:1.5em;--flow-space: .5em}sub,sup{line-height:0;font-size:.7em}strong{font-weight:700;color:var(--clr-primary-500)}em{color:var(--clr-primary-500)}blockquote{border-left:1px solid var(--grey-700);padding-left:1em}details>summary{list-style-type:none;cursor:pointer;position:relative;padding-right:var(--marker-padding, 1.25em) !important}details>summary::-webkit-details-marker{display:none}details>summary>:first-child::after,details>summary:not(:has(:first-child))::after{content:var(--marker-closed, "+");position:absolute;right:var(--marker-offset-r, 0);top:var(--marker-offset-t, 0)}details[open]>summary>:first-child::after,details[open]>summary:not(:has(:first-child))::after{content:var(--marker-open, "×")}dialog{position:fixed;top:50%;left:50%;transform:translateX(-50%) translateY(-50%);width:clamp(300px,35vw,500px);border:1px solid currentColor;padding:2em 1em 1em 1em;z-index:2}dialog::backdrop{backdrop-filter:blur(5px)}dialog button[data-role=close-modal]:first-of-type{border:none;padding:0;position:absolute;top:.5em;right:.75em}button,input[type=submit],.btn{cursor:pointer;display:block;text-decoration:none;padding:.5em 1em;transition:all .2s;width:fit-content;font-family:inherit;line-height:inherit;background:var(--btn-clr, transparent);color:var(--text-clr, currentColor);border:1px solid var(--border-clr, var(--btn-clr, currentColor))}button:hover,input[type=submit]:hover,.btn:hover{background:var(--btn-clr-hover, var(--text-clr, transparent));color:var(--text-clr-hover, var(--btn-clr, currentColor));border:1px solid var(--border-clr-hover, var(--text-clr-hover, currentColor))}.btn-primary{--btn-clr: var(--clr-primary-500);--text-clr: var(--white)}input,select,textarea{padding:.5em 1em;color:currentColor;border:1px solid currentColor;background-color:var(--white);min-width:0;font-family:inherit}:is(input:not([type=checkbox],[type=radio]),select):is(.fl-1,.fl-2,.fl-3,.fl-4){width:5ch}option{color:var(--grey-300)}textarea{resize:vertical;min-height:8em;width:100%}:disabled{color:var(--grey-500)}:focus{outline:none}:focus-visible{outline:.5px solid var(--black)}:is(input:not([type=checkbox]):not([type=radio]),textarea).watched:not(:placeholder-shown):valid{outline:1px solid var(--clr-valid)}:is(input:not([type=checkbox]):not([type=radio]),textarea).watched:not(:placeholder-shown):invalid{outline:1px solid var(--clr-invalid)}:is(input:not([type=checkbox]):not([type=radio]),textarea).watched:focus:invalid{outline:1px solid var(--clr-warning)}input[type=number]{appearance:textfield}input::-webkit-outer-spin-button,input::-webkit-inner-spin-button{-webkit-appearance:none}::placeholder,::-ms-input-placeholder{color:var(--grey-500)}.wrapper{width:min(100% - 2*var(--ds-1-2),var(--content-max-width));margin-inline:auto}.flow>:where(:not(:first-child)){margin-top:var(--flow-space, 1em)}.block{display:block}.flex{display:flex}@media screen and (max-width: 768px){.flex{flex-direction:column}}.flex-s{display:flex}.flex-m{display:flex}@media screen and (max-width: 480px){.flex-m{flex-direction:column}}.ai-center{align-items:center}.ai-start{align-items:start}.ai-end{align-items:end}@media screen and (max-width: 768px){.flex.ai-end{align-items:center}}.jc-center{justify-content:center}.jc-space-between{justify-content:space-between}.jc-space-around{justify-content:space-around}.fl-1{flex:1}.fl-2{flex:2}.fl-3{flex:3}.fl-4{flex:4}.fl-wrap{flex-wrap:wrap}.fl-column{flex-direction:column}.grid{display:grid}.col-2{grid-template-columns:repeat(2, 1fr)}@media screen and (max-width: 768px){.col-2{grid-template-columns:1fr}}.col-2-m{grid-template-columns:repeat(2, 1fr)}@media screen and (max-width: 480px){.col-2-m{grid-template-columns:1fr}}.col-2-s{grid-template-columns:repeat(2, 1fr)}.col-3{grid-template-columns:repeat(3, 1fr)}@media screen and (max-width: 768px){.col-3{grid-template-columns:1fr}}.col-4{grid-template-columns:repeat(4, 1fr)}@media screen and (max-width: 768px){.col-4{grid-template-columns:repeat(2, 1fr)}}@media screen and (max-width: 480px){.col-4{grid-template-columns:1fr}}.col-auto-fit{grid-template-columns:repeat(auto-fit, minmax(var(--col-min-width, 100px), 1fr))}.col-auto-fill{grid-template-columns:repeat(auto-fill, minmax(var(--col-min-width, 100px), 1fr))}.gap-½{gap:.5em}.gap-1{gap:1em}.gap-2{gap:2em}.gap-½-1{gap:var(--ds-½-1)}.gap-1-2{gap:var(--ds-1-2)}.gap-3-5{gap:var(--ds-3-5)}.fit-cover{width:100%;height:100%;object-fit:cover}.full-width{width:100%}.width-fit-content{width:fit-content}.relative{position:relative}.hidden{display:none !important}.overflow-hidden{overflow:hidden}.aspect-photo{aspect-ratio:4/3;width:100%}.aspect-square{aspect-ratio:1/1;width:100%}.aspect-video{aspect-ratio:16/9;width:100%}img:is(.aspect-photo,.aspect-square,.aspect-video){object-fit:cover}@media screen and (max-width: 768px){.desktop{display:none !important}}@media screen and (max-width: 480px){.desktop-tablet{display:none !important}}@media screen and (width > 768px){.tablet-phone{display:none !important}}@media screen and (width > 480px){.phone{display:none !important}}.mt-0{margin-top:0 !important}.mt-½{margin-top:.5em !important}.mt-1{margin-top:1em !important}.mt-2{margin-top:2em !important}.mt-½-1{margin-top:var(--ds-½-1) !important}.mt-1-2{margin-top:var(--ds-1-2) !important}.mt-3-5{margin-top:var(--ds-3-5) !important}.mx-auto{margin-inline:auto}.p-0{padding:0 !important}.p-½{padding:.5em !important}.p-1{padding:1em !important}.p-2{padding:2em !important}.p-½-1{padding:var(--ds-½-1) !important}.p-1-2{padding:var(--ds-1-2) !important}.p-3-5{padding:var(--ds-3-5) !important}.px-½{padding-inline:.5em !important}.px-1{padding-inline:1em !important}.px-2{padding-inline:2em !important}.px-½-1{padding-inline:var(--ds-½-1) !important}.px-1-2{padding-inline:var(--ds-1-2) !important}.px-3-5{padding-inline:var(--ds-3-5) !important}.py-½{padding-block:.5em !important}.py-1{padding-block:1em !important}.py-2{padding-block:2em !important}.py-½-1{padding-block:var(--ds-½-1) !important}.py-1-2{padding-block:var(--ds-1-2) !important}.py-3-5{padding-block:var(--ds-3-5) !important}.ta-left{text-align:left !important}.ta-center{text-align:center !important}.ta-justify{text-align:justify !important;hyphens:auto}.ta-right{text-align:right !important}.tw-balance{text-wrap:balance}.ff-base{font-family:var(--ff-base)}.ff-accent{font-family:var(--ff-accent)}.italic{font-style:italic}.uppercase{text-transform:uppercase}.td-none{text-decoration:none}.fw-400{font-weight:400}.fw-700{font-weight:700}.fs-300{font-size:var(--fs-300)}.fs-400{font-size:var(--fs-400)}.fs-450{font-size:var(--fs-450)}.fs-500{font-size:var(--fs-500)}.fs-600{font-size:var(--fs-600)}.fs-700{font-size:var(--fs-700)}.fs-800{font-size:var(--fs-800)}.fs-900{font-size:var(--fs-900)}.fs-1000{font-size:var(--fs-1000)}.clr-black{color:var(--black)}.clr-grey-200{color:var(--grey-200)}.clr-grey-500{color:var(--grey-500)}.clr-white{color:var(--white)}.clr-primary-500{color:var(--clr-primary-500)}.clr-inherit{color:inherit}.bg-primary-500{background-color:var(--clr-primary-500)}.bg-primary-900{background-color:var(--clr-primary-900)}.bg-grey-900{background-color:var(--grey-900)}.bg-white{background-color:var(--white)}.text-shadow{text-shadow:var(--text-shadow)}.box-shadow{box-shadow:var(--box-shadow)}.border{border:1px solid currentColor}.border-primary-500{border:1px solid var(--clr-primary-500)}.border-grey-700{border:1px solid var(--grey-700)}.border-none{border:none}.border-radius-½{border-radius:.5em}.border-radius-1{border-radius:1em}.border-radius-2{border-radius:2em}.visually-hidden:not(:focus):not(:active){clip-path:inset(50%);position:absolute;white-space:nowrap}svg.inline-svg-icon{display:inline-block;height:1em;fill:currentColor;position:relative;vertical-align:middle;bottom:var(--shift, 0.1em)}ul.inline-svg-bullet{list-style-type:none}ul.inline-svg-bullet li{position:relative}ul.inline-svg-bullet li svg:first-of-type{display:inline-block;position:absolute;left:-1.5em;top:.25em;height:1em;fill:var(--bullet-clr, currentColor)}*{margin:0;padding:0;box-sizing:border-box}body{font-family:Garamond,serif;font-size:1.2em;color:var(--texte);position:relative;max-width:1100px;margin:0 auto;text-align:justify;padding:5px 0 10px 0}h1{margin:0 0 20px 0;font-size:2em}h2{margin:15px 0 5px 0;font-size:1.6em}h3{margin:30px 0 5px 0;font-size:1.3em;color:var(--vert-deau);text-align:left}h4{margin:10px 0 5px 0;font-size:1.1em;font-family:Calibri,sans-serif}h5{margin:15px 0 5px 0;font-size:110%}h6{margin:10px 0 3px 0;font-size:100%}p{margin:5px 0 0 0}strong{color:var(--aperol);font-weight:bold}a{color:var(--vert-sombre);text-decoration:none;transition:text-shadow .2s}a:hover{text-shadow:.5px .5px 1px var(--ombre)}em{color:var(--aperol)}sup,sub{line-height:0}ul,ol{margin:5px 0;padding-left:20px}summary{list-style-type:none;cursor:pointer}.vert{color:var(--vert-deau)}.seychelles{color:var(--seychelles);text-shadow:0px 0px 0px #000}.interligne{margin-top:10px}.gros{font-size:1.2em}.petit{font-size:.8em}.center{text-align:center}.padding{padding:2px}.mrtop0{margin-top:0}.eco{color:var(--bleu-eco)}.socio{color:var(--rouge-socio)}.sciencepo{color:var(--violet-sciencepo)}:root{--texte: #555;--ombre: #A0A0A0;--texte-bleu: #70A5F0;--fond-gris: #E4E4E4;--gris1: #F6F6F6;--bordure-grise: #F2F2F2;--bouton-bleu: #b0cbe2;--bouton-gris: #F2F2F2;--vert-deau: #37A76F ;--vert-sombre: #26754E;--mojito: #99CB38 ;--gazon-pirin: #D8D297;--aperol: #EF8A03;--orange: #FFBC71;--orange-clair: #FEEAD1;--rouge-socio: #CA4161;--seychelles: #00D9DE;--bleu-eco: #6A99B0;--violet-sciencepo: #705EA1;--degrad-right: url("/assets/img/grains.png"), linear-gradient(170deg, var(--gris1) 0%, var(--vert-deau) 150%)}header{margin:0 auto 5px;height:150px;max-width:1040px;background:url("/assets/img/header-photo.jpg") no-repeat center bottom;background-size:cover;text-align:center;display:flex;flex-direction:column}header h1{color:var(--aperol);margin:0 0 0 15px;font-family:Calibri;font-size:3em;text-shadow:0 0 10px #333,1px 1px #fff}header p{color:var(--aperol);margin-top:10px;font-family:Calibri;font-size:1.8em;font-weight:bold;text-shadow:1px 1px 5px #000,1px 1px #fff}header a{color:inherit;text-decoration:none}header a:hover{text-decoration:underline}nav{background-color:var(--orange);max-width:1040px;height:35px;padding:3px 5px 3px 5px;margin:0 auto;justify-content:space-around;display:flex}nav.mobile{display:none}div.deroulant,div.deroulant-contenu{background-color:var(--bouton-gris);text-align:center;width:150px;cursor:pointer}div.deroulant-contenu{position:relative;z-index:2;max-height:0;overflow:hidden;transition:all .3s .1s}div.deroulant:hover div.deroulant-contenu{max-height:110px}div.deroulant div{margin-top:3px;font-weight:bold;color:var(--vert-sombre)}div.deroulant-contenu a{display:block;font-size:.9em;font-weight:bold;margin-top:5px}a.nav-bar{background-color:var(--bouton-gris);text-align:center;height:28px;width:150px;padding-top:3px;font-weight:bold}div.deroulant-contenu a:hover,a.nav-bar:hover{background-color:var(--aperol)}div.deroulant.selected,a.nav-bar.selected{background-color:var(--orange-clair)}#home{width:28px;cursor:pointer}#page-content{display:flex;max-width:1040px;min-height:530px;margin:5px auto 5px;padding:10px 0 10px 10px;background:url("/assets/img/degrade.png") repeat-x,var(--orange-clair)}main{padding-left:20px;width:calc(100% - 420px)}section{position:relative}.doc{background-image:var(--degrad-right);margin-top:5px;text-align:left;border-radius:5px;box-shadow:1px 1px 3px 0 #a0a0a0;padding:5px}.doc h4:first-of-type{margin-top:0}.right{width:200px;margin-top:0;position:absolute;right:-215px;top:0px;font-size:90%;text-align:left}aside{width:200px;padding:0 5px 5px 5px;align-self:flex-start;box-shadow:1px 1px 3px 0 #a0a0a0;background-color:rgba(255,255,255,.1333333333);border-radius:10px}aside h1{color:var(--vert-deau);margin:5px 0 0 0;font-family:Calibri;text-align:center;font-size:1.2em}aside h3{margin:5px 0 5px 0;line-height:1em;text-align:left;font-family:Calibri;color:inherit;font-size:.85em}aside p{font-size:.85em;font-family:Calibri}footer{font-size:80%;padding:5px 0;text-align:center;margin:15px auto 10px auto;max-width:1040px;height:20px;border-top:2px solid var(--bordure-grise)}@media screen and (max-width: 1050px){body{width:815px}header{height:80px}header p{display:none}aside{display:none}div.deroulant,div.deroulant-contenu,a.nav-bar{width:110px;font-size:.85em}main{padding:5px}article{margin:0 5px;padding:0;width:calc(100% - 230px)}}@media screen and (max-width: 830px){body{width:inherit}header{height:50px}header h1{font-size:1.5em}main{display:initial;background:none;width:100%}nav{display:none}nav.mobile{display:block;height:initial}summary{cursor:pointer;font-weight:bold;font-family:Calibri,sans-serif;font-size:1.2em}summary{list-style-type:none;display:flex;justify-content:space-between;align-items:center}details>summary::after{content:"[+]"}details[open]>summary::after{content:"[–]"}nav.mobile details a{display:block;font-family:Calibri,sans-serif;margin-left:20px}article{padding:0 10px;margin:0 auto;width:inherit}.right{position:static;width:auto;margin-top:10px}footer{padding:0 10px 0 10px}}/*# sourceMappingURL=main.css.map */
